Eyol Dror will enage in a conversation about The Good Neighbor Directorate which was established in the IDF Northern Command’s Bashan Division with the aim of helping some 250,000 Syrian civilians in the Israeli-Syrian border area, who were severely affected by the civil war in Syria.Under his command, the unit carried out more than 700 humanitarian aid operations – evacuated 1,400 sick children and 4,500 injured civilians for medical treatment in the State of Israel. The Good Neighbor Directorate helped set up a field clinic at the border crossing operated by a Christian organization that treated about 8,000 Syrians and helped Syrian doctors build a maternity hospital, in which about 1,000 Syrian babies were born. In addition, they supplied thousands of tons of food, medicine, clothing, and over a million liters of fuel. During the directorate’s last months of activity, they assisted some 50,000 displaced Syrian civilians – who fled the regime’s bombings and coordinated the evacuation of over 400 Syrian civilians, members of the Syrian White Helmets civil defense volunteer organization and their families.This virtual conversation is hosted by the Consulate General of Israel to the Southeast and Friends of the Israel Defense Forces.
